Output e4d84d2332d31df749219f53c7eae7c45785634187ac07c53ab670c81dcdb654:0

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 463e0be2abe5b076c7e48dc147e705be42d9ac11 OP_EQUAL
address
386RZ2t5hBQ93fLoSKrhdYSDTHTmwQCfUM
transaction
e4d84d2332d31df749219f53c7eae7c45785634187ac07c53ab670c81dcdb654
confirmations
270493
spent
true